Check out my latest finds: A super cool list of free and easy quiz generators—tools that can be very useful for both teachers and students. » That Quiz A free online resources for teachers and students that includes customized as well as built-in quizzes for math, science, language arts and social studies, which are adjustable in both difficulty and length. The site allows for multiple languages. » QUIZinator Create, store and print worksheets, study guides, exams and quizzes—all online. Easily import images and bring things to life then create a public link for the document and/or post the auto-generated external link into any website. » GoToQuiz.com A quick, simple and free site for creating a quiz. A unique URL is generated to share with others. » Testmoz A free online test generator that sports four question types, automatic grading, a really simple interface and detailed reports for K-12 education. It’s easy to use and requires no registration for teachers or students. » Learningpod An online quiz bank with 48,000+ questions from trusted names like Kaplan and OpenStax College. Check out the links shown below for some of the latest and greatest web tools and resources that can be utilized to engage students in your classroom! » What2Learn An online virtual school consisting of ready-made interactive quizzes and tests in the format of games. Teachers can also create their own interactive activities which can be embedded into a website or blog. » Hot Potatoes Freeware that includes six applications enabling users to create interactive multiple-choice, short-answer, jumbled-sentence, crossword, matching/ordering and gap-fill exercises for classroom purposes.
